Output 33224bfdb138d76f843e6a6b4528a5317a5db85f0f3c105901798950388b287e:1

value
3505995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8086d9cfc2beee7d12c98728963fbb1be880f3d4 OP_EQUAL
address
3DQbxhRQissKYWyv2TgCKyV2TowBXAgMhS
transaction
33224bfdb138d76f843e6a6b4528a5317a5db85f0f3c105901798950388b287e
spent
true